What does category mean in Marriott?

Categories reflect the number of Marriott Bonvoy® Points required per Night. The number of Marriott Bonvoy® Points required per Night increases by Category. Hotels are assessed annually to determine their Category Level and can be updated at any time.

What is a category 4 hotel Marriott?

Marriott hotel categories 1-4 generally represent more budget-friendly hotels with comfortable amenities, while categories 5-8 typically include higher-quality hotels with additional amenities and services.

What are Marriott three tiers?

As you can see, Marriott uses three tiers: Luxury, Premium, and Select, stratifying the brands into top-tier, mid-range, and lower-end properties respectively.

How many Marriott Rewards category 5 resorts are there?

There are 8 Marriott Rewards categories in all but don’t worry, Marriott category 5 is the most plentiful when it comes to resorts. With the addition of Starwood hotels, there are now 1138 Marriott category 5 hotels worldwide and 695 in the United States alone.

What is Category 5 on Marriott Bonvoy?

On March 5th, 2019 Marriott Bonvoy officially changed to their new award chart ranging from category 1 to category 8. Category 5 is a sweet spot in Bonvoy’s award chart as it can range from business hotels to luxury hotels across the globe.
